Bougainville, Papua New Guinea
Mining rate 125Mtpa
550,000oz pa
Processing rate 50Mtpa
175,000t pa
5,000 direct employees
Paying excess profit tax at rate of 66% immediately prior to closure
Closed (effectively) May 1989
Average grinding mill availability > 99% (<100 hours downtime pa)
